How do landscape round trash cans handle the disposal of ashes from barbecues or fire pits?

Landscape round trash cans are a practical solution for disposing of ashes from barbecues or fire pits, but proper handling is essential to ensure safety and functionality. These outdoor bins are typically made from durable, heat-resistant materials like metal or heavy-duty plastic, which can withstand the residual heat of cooled ashes.

To safely dispose of ashes, always allow them to cool completely—preferably for at least 24 hours—before transferring them to the trash can. Avoid using plastic liners, as they may melt. Instead, place a layer of non-flammable material like sand at the bottom of the bin to further insulate heat.

Many landscape round trash cans feature tight-fitting lids to contain ash dust and prevent wind dispersal. For added safety, choose models with ventilation to minimize heat buildup. Regular cleaning is recommended to prevent ash accumulation, which can corrode metal bins over time.

By following these guidelines, landscape round trash cans provide a convenient and safe method for managing ash waste in outdoor recreational areas.
